Saint George Middle Eastern Food Festival to be Held Sept. 23-25
As Saint George Melkite Catholic Church celebrates its centennial year in 2021, it also prepares for its 39th Middle Eastern Food Festival scheduled for Sept. 23-25. Due to a resurgence of the COVID-19 virus, festival organizers have modified this year’s festival out of concern for the safety of patrons and parishioners. Bless Them All, Great and Small: John Carroll to Host Second Annual Pet Blessing Ceremony
The second annual Blessing of the Pets will take place Oct. 2 at John Carroll Catholic High School to honor the memory of 2006 graduate Megan Montgomery (pictured). Last year, the event was created by Diane Henderson, a close family friend of the late Montgomery, who passed away in 2019 at the age of 31. Love Your Neighbor: Vestavia Hills’ Habitat for Humanity Club to Host Concert Sept. 24
Vestavia Hills High School students with the school’s Habitat for Humanity Club are planning a community event featuring music, food and a great cause. The annual “Love Your Neighbor Concert” will take place Sept. 24 at Wald Park, featuring music from Vestavia Hills High School bands. Everyday Reminder: Mountain Brook Hosts Tri-City 20th Anniversary Patriot Day Ceremony
By Emily Williams-Robertshaw This year is the 20th anniversary of the Sept. 11, 2001, terrorist attacks. The cities of Homewood, Mountain Brook and Vestavia Hills will gather in Crestline Village on Sept. 11 for an annual Patriot Day Ceremony.
